Xerovouni is a mountain in the southern part of the Epirus region covering the northeastern Preveza, the southern Ioannina and the northwestern Arta prefecture. Its maximum elevation is 1,614 m. The GR-5/E55 runs to the west passes to the south and since the early-2000s, the Tymfristos Tunnel which is 1.4 km long runs to the south as well as the mountain curves. Its length is approximately 20 to 25 km and its width is approximately 15 to 20 km.
